How To Fix RSJOB084 - Job &1 failed


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: RSJOB - Job scheduler related messages

  • Message number: 084

  • Message text: Job &1 failed

  • What is the cause and solution for SAP error message RSJOB084 - Job &1 failed ?

    The SAP error message RSJOB084 indicates that a background job (identified by &1) has failed. This can occur for various reasons, and understanding the cause is essential for resolving the issue. Here are some common causes, potential solutions, and related information:

    Common Causes:

    1. ABAP Runtime Errors: The job may have encountered an unhandled exception or runtime error in the ABAP program.
    2. Database Issues: Problems with database connectivity or database locks can cause jobs to fail.
    3. Resource Limitations: Insufficient memory or other system resources can lead to job failures.
    4. Incorrect Job Configuration: The job may have been configured incorrectly, such as invalid parameters or missing prerequisites.
    5. Authorization Issues: The user under which the job is running may not have the necessary authorizations to execute the job.
    6. External Dependencies: If the job relies on external systems or files, issues with those dependencies can cause failures.

    Solutions:

    1. Check Job Logs: Review the job log for detailed error messages. You can do this by navigating to the job in transaction SM37 and checking the job log for any specific error messages.
    2. Analyze Dump: If the job failed due to an ABAP runtime error, you can analyze the dump using transaction ST22. This will provide insights into what went wrong.
    3. Check System Resources: Monitor system resources (memory, CPU, etc.) to ensure that there are no resource constraints affecting job execution.
    4. Review Job Configuration: Verify the job's configuration settings, including the program name, variant, and any selection criteria.
    5. Authorization Check: Ensure that the user executing the job has the necessary authorizations. You can check this in transaction SU53 after the job fails.
    6. Test Manually: If possible, try to run the job manually in the foreground to see if it produces the same error. This can help isolate the issue.
    7. Consult Documentation: If the job is part of a standard SAP process, consult the relevant SAP documentation or notes for any known issues or fixes.

    Related Information:

    • Transaction Codes:
      • SM37: Monitor background jobs.
      • ST22: Analyze ABAP runtime errors.
      • SU53: Check authorization issues.
      • SM21: Check system logs for additional context.
    • SAP Notes: Search for relevant SAP Notes in the SAP Support Portal that may address specific issues related to the job or program.
    • Job Scheduling: Ensure that the job scheduling is done correctly and that there are no conflicts with other jobs.

    By following these steps, you should be able to identify the cause of the RSJOB084 error and implement a solution to resolve the job failure.
